3 LEELANDS is a small semi-detached house of 102m², built sometime between 1991 and 1995, which could now be worth an estimated £542,348. It was last sold for £342,500 in October 2012, which was around 50% above the average October 2012 semi-detached price in the New Forest local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was May 2011,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was C.

3 LEELANDS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the New Forest local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 3 LEELANDS sales between May 1997 and October 2012 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the January 2006 sale was for 43%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 43% above the HPI over time, until the October 2012 sale, where it rises to 50%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 50% above the HPI.

What might 3 LEELANDS be worth now?

3 LEELANDS might now be worth an estimated £542,348.

This is based on house price inflation of 58.3%, between October 2012 and May 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the New Forest local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 58.3%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 3 LEELANDS of £342,500 on 11th October 2012. For the value to have increased from £342,500 to £542,348 over the fourteen years and five months to May 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 3 LEELANDS has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the New Forest local authority area.
  • The October 2012 sale price of £342,500 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 3 LEELANDS has not materially changed since October 2012.

3 LEELANDS: Plot and Title Map

3 LEELANDS sits on a plot of roughly 0.026 of an acre, or 107m². The below map shows the location of 3 LEELANDS,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 3 LEELANDS).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
